Поделиться через


Проекты служб Integration Services

SQL Server предусматривает для разработки пакетов служб Integration Services и управления ими две среды: Business Intelligence Development Studio и SQL Server Management Studio.

  • Среда Business Intelligence Development Studio обеспечивает разработку пакетов служб Integration Services. Можно также создавать используемые в этих пакетах объекты «Источник данных» и «Представление источника данных». Дополнительные сведения см. в разделе Общие сведения о среде Business Intelligence Development Studio.

  • Среда SQL Server Management Studio использует службу Integration Services для управления пакетами служб Integration Services в тестовых и производственных средах. Дополнительные сведения см. в разделе Общие сведения о среде SQL Server Management Studio.

Обе эти среды реализуют концепцию проектов в рамках решений для организации и управления элементами, используемыми для построения решений бизнес-аналитики. Дополнительные сведения см. в разделе Общие сведения о решениях, проектах и элементах.

ПримечаниеПримечание

Среда Microsoft Visual Studio 2010 не поддерживает проекты Business Intelligence Development StudioIntegration Services, службы Report Services и Analysis Services для SQL Server 2008. Чтобы обойти эту проблему, можно установить Visual Studio 2008 на том же компьютере, что и Visual Studio 2010, и открывать проекты Business Intelligence Development Studio в среде Visual Studio 2008.

Основные сведения о проектах служб Integration Services

В средах SQL Server Management Studio и Business Intelligence Development Studio проект представляет собой контейнер, в котором создаются пакеты служб Integration Services.

В среде Business Intelligence Development Studio в проекте служб Integration Services хранятся и группируются файлы, связанные с пакетом. Например, проект содержит файлы, необходимые для создания специального извлечения, преобразования и загрузки решения ETL, включая пакет, источник данных и представления источника данных.

Прежде чем приступать к созданию проекта служб Integration Services, необходимо ознакомиться с тем, что входит в проект подобного типа. После знакомства с содержимым проекта можно приступать к созданию и работе с проектом служб Integration Services.

Папки в проектах служб Integration Services

На следующей диаграмме показаны папки проекта служб Integration Services.

Проект и папки служб Integration Services

В следующей таблице описаны папки, представленные в проекте служб Integration Services.

Папка

Описание

Источники данных

Содержит источники данных на уровне проекта, на которые могут ссылаться несколько пакетов. Дополнительные сведения см. в разделе Источник данных (службы SSIS).

Представления источников данных

Содержит построенные на основе источников данных представления, на которые могут ссылаться источники, преобразования и назначения. Дополнительные сведения см. в разделе Представление источника данных (службы SSIS).

Пакеты служб SSIS

Содержит пакеты. Дополнительные сведения см. в разделах Пакеты служб Integration Services и Проектирование и разработка пакетов (службы Integration Services).

Разное

Содержит файлы, не являющиеся источниками, представлениями источников данных или файлами пакетов.

Файлы в проектах служб Integration Services

При добавлении в решение нового или существующего проекта служб Integration ServicesBusiness Intelligence Development Studio создает файлы проекта, имеющие расширения Dtproj, Dtproj.user и Database.

  • Файл *.dtproj содержит данные о конфигурации пакета и таких элементах, как источники данных и пакеты.

  • Файл *.dtproj.user содержит данные о личных настройках работы с этим проектом.

  • Файл *.database содержит данные, необходимые среде Business Intelligence Development Studio для открытия проекта служб Integration Services.

Основные сведения о решениях

В средах SQL Server Management Studio и Business Intelligence Development Studio решение — это контейнер, который выполняет группирование и управление проектами и используется при разработке комплексных бизнес-решений. Решение позволяет обрабатывать несколько проектов как один модуль и сводить воедино несколько связанных проектов, способствующих бизнес-решению. Дополнительные сведения см. в разделе Решения как контейнеры.

Решения в средах SQL Server Management Studio и Business Intelligence Development Studio могут включать проекты различных типов. Если возникла необходимость использования конструктора служб SSIS для создания пакета Integration Services, то разработчик работает в проекте Integration Services, входящем в решение в среде Business Intelligence Development Studio. Дополнительные сведения см. в разделе Общие сведения о среде Business Intelligence Development Studio.

При создании нового решения среда Business Intelligence Development Studio добавляет папку решений в обозреватель решений и создает файлы с расширениями SLN и SUO.

  • SLN-файл содержит данные о конфигурации решения и список входящих в него проектов.

  • SUO-файл содержит сведения о пользовательских настройках для работы с решением.

Среда Business Intelligence Development Studio автоматически создает решение в момент создания пользователем нового проекта, однако пользователь может создать пустое решение, а затем добавить в него проекты позже.

ПримечаниеПримечание

По умолчанию при создании нового проекта служб Integration Services в среде Business Intelligence Development Studio решение не отображается в области Обозреватель решений. Чтобы изменить это поведение по умолчанию, в меню Сервис выберите пункт Параметры. В диалоговом окне Параметры последовательно раскройте элементы Проекты и решения, а затем щелкните Общие. На странице Общие выберите Всегда показывать решение.

Значок служб Integration Services (маленький) Будьте в курсе новых возможностейс лужб Integration Services

Чтобы загружать новейшую документацию, статьи, образцы и видеоматериалы от корпорации Майкрософт, а также лучшие решения от участников сообщества, посетите страницу служб Integration Services на сайтах MSDN или TechNet:

Чтобы получать автоматические уведомления об этих обновлениях, подпишитесь на RSS-каналы, предлагаемые на этой странице.

См. также

Основные понятия

Журнал изменений

Обновленное содержимое

Добавлены сведения о поддержке в Visual Studio 2010 проектов Business Intelligence Development Studio.